DeFi Greeks

Definition

DeFi Greeks refer to the traditional options sensitivity measures (Delta, Gamma, Vega, Theta, Rho) adapted and applied to options contracts traded on decentralized finance (DeFi) protocols. These metrics quantify the sensitivity of an option’s price to changes in underlying asset price, volatility, time to expiration, and interest rates. While the mathematical foundations remain consistent, their practical application in DeFi incorporates unique market microstructure elements. Understanding these sensitivities is crucial for risk management. They provide a framework for analyzing option behavior.
